#3d1396 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d1396 is composed of 23.9% red, 7.5%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.3% cyan, 87.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 259.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.5% and a lightness of 33.1%. #3d1396 color hex could be obtained by blending #7a26ff with #00002d.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#3d1396
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04010b is the darkest color, while #faf8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d1396
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545455 is the less saturated color, while #3806a3 is the most saturated one.
